The committee reviewed the proposed hiring freeze in the Fieldworks division. Rationale: divisional revenue is tracking 12% under plan, and open requisitions would add cost without near-term return. Resolved: all Fieldworks hiring paused for two quarters, excepting two safety-critical roles, subject to CFO sign-off. HR to communicate to affected managers Monday; no external announcement. Impact on the Ostrel project timeline to be assessed and reported at the next meeting. The following note is recorded in confidence for the board.

internal memo for tagep-kahif: Aldathek Partners plans to raise the Rusdor list price by 49.5 percent in August. The pricing group signed off on a budget of $301.0 million for Project Sorix. The renewal with Holirox Systems closes at $56.0 million a year, 35.7 percent below the last contract. Project Briix slips by one quarter because of the staffing delay.

CI failing on the Lorran catalogue import stage since last night. MARC parser chokes on records from the Velsham backfile; encoding mismatch, not a data bug. Patched the normalizer in pipeline step four and reran — green on branch, pending merge. Hold the release train until the rerun finishes. Trace from the failing run is below.

pipeline stamp: htk4_66df

This constant caps the nesting depth for blockquotes
// and lists, because deeper trees caused stack exhaustion in the old Lanternmill
// renderer. Do not raise it without profiling against the corpus fixtures in
// the pipeline test suite. If rendering output looks truncated, check this cap
// first before touching the tokenizer. The value was last tuned during the
// Harrowgate migration, and the exact build it shipped in is recorded below.

session token of yahap-fafop = htk9_f6aa94135

For your security review: last night we completed the cut-over of the Ormwell ledger store to month-based table partitions. Writes were paused for eleven minutes, historical rows were backfilled into per-month partitions, and the old monolithic table was renamed and locked read-only pending your sign-off on retention. Access roles were unchanged; partition maintenance runs under the existing scheduler identity with no new grants. For completeness, the partition manager now runs with the following configuration values.

deployment values, kadug-fawip:
[fenath]
port = 9200
region = north-3
host = fenath.lumicworks.corp
timeout_ms = 250
retries = 7